I researched several hostals before I went to Barcelona a few weeks ago. One that is near the cathedral in your price range with ac is www.hostalopera.com. There are reviews on this website if you use the search function you will locate them.
Others that get good reviews but might not be as close are www.hostalgirona.com and www.hostalpalacios.com
For a more complete list of hostals (not hostels - there is a difference)try www.madridman.com. Click on Barcelona - hostals and scroll down to the bottom of the page and they are listed be area.
Another list of hostals is available on www.eurocheapo.com
